Morpheus Marketing Intelligence, formerly Morpheus PPC Intelligence, is operated by Morpheus Consulting, Inc. This notice covers the locally operated app and its use with AI assistants. Our website contact form has a separate privacy notice.

Information accessed through Google

After an authorized user grants access, the configured Google connections can retrieve:

  • Google Ads: account identifiers and settings, campaigns, ad groups, keywords, search terms, ads and assets, destination URLs, performance metrics, conversion-action information and attributed conversion results. Imported offline results are visible only to the extent they are available in Google Ads reporting.
  • Search Console: property identifiers and access levels, search-performance reports, sitemap information and Google’s indexed URL inspection results.
  • Google Analytics 4: account and property identifiers, property settings, data-stream details, key-event definitions, custom dimensions and metrics, Google Ads links, and aggregate historical or realtime reports.

Accounts and properties are explicitly associated with a client before client reporting. Discovery of accessible properties does not itself assign them to a client. The app excludes Google Ads lead-form submissions from its reporting tools. Search terms, URLs, custom fields and other account text can still contain sensitive information; these reports should not be treated as anonymous data.

Google authorization tokens let the app make authorized requests without receiving your Google password. Tokens and other provider credentials are stored separately from exported reports and are not returned by the app’s AI tools.

Other connected information

Configured CallTrackingMetrics and CallRail connections can read call activity and qualification indicators for a selected account or company. The app retains selected reporting fields, such as call time, duration, source, keyword, rating and lead status, and returns aggregate summaries to its AI tools. Provider responses may include caller details or recording fields; those fields are discarded locally. This integration does not store caller names, phone numbers, transcripts or audio, and it does not retrieve patient records or connect directly to a CRM.

Sanity access is limited to configured content types in a selected project and dataset. The app can read content, titles, metadata, document IDs and revisions, including drafts, and save local change proposals. SEMrush support imports existing CSV reports and stores reporting provenance, cached results and unit-budget records; the current app has no live SEMrush adapter.

For image work, the app can retain approved source and crop metadata, local image files and asset records. Images selected for Google Ads validation or upload are transmitted to Google. Validation can transmit image bytes even when no Google asset is created.

What the app uses this information for

The app uses this information to investigate advertising, search and website performance; review content and measurement; prepare recommendations; and carry out supported, authorized actions. Saved evidence and action records help explain what was examined or changed. Key events, call ratings and CRM-attributed conversion stages can overlap and are not automatically treated as unique leads or admissions.

Google Ads permission supports reporting and management. Selected Ads edits and image uploads use a separate operator approval and execution workflow; the AI connector can prepare and validate them. Search Console permission also supports explicitly requested sitemap submission. GA4 and Sanity operations are read-only, with Sanity change proposals stored locally.

Morpheus Marketing Intelligence’s use and transfer of information received from Google APIs will adhere to the Google API Services User Data Policy, including its Limited Use requirements. Google API data is used for the reporting, analysis and supported actions described here.

AI assistants and sharing

When Morpheus uses the app with a compatible AI assistant through its local MCP connection, information returned for the user’s request becomes part of that assistant’s conversation. OpenAI processes information used in Codex; Anthropic processes information used in Claude. Another compatible assistant uses its selected provider. Shared information can include reporting figures, account and property identifiers, keywords, search terms, URLs, ad text, call-tracking summaries, content and findings needed for the requested work.

The selected AI provider processes conversation data under its terms and the settings of the account used. Retention and data-use controls vary by provider and plan. Contact Morpheus to discuss the AI service used for your account.

Connected providers receive the authorization and API requests needed for the selected operation. Morpheus can also share reports and recommendations with the client or its authorized representatives as part of the engagement.

Storage and protection

The app can store report snapshots, exports, selected call-reporting fields, image catalogs and files, content proposals, and action records on the operator’s computer. New records in its managed storage use restricted file permissions. The app does not itself encrypt saved report files; protection also depends on device access controls, device encryption and backup practices.

Authorization credentials are kept separately from reports. Copies placed in AI conversations, client deliverables or backups are separate records and need their own access and retention controls.

Retention and deletion

The app does not automatically expire saved reports, content proposals, image catalogs or action records. Retention and deletion are managed by the operator according to the engagement’s requirements. Contact Morpheus to ask which records are held and to request deletion of records under our control. We will review the request and explain any records that need to be retained.

Removing Google access does not delete existing exports or AI conversations. Records held in an AI provider’s service are subject to that service’s deletion controls and retention terms. Deleting a local report does not delete those copies.

Your access controls

You can remove the app from your Google Account connections to revoke future Google access. It may appear under its former name, Morpheus PPC Intelligence. Other provider access can be revoked through that provider’s account or API-key controls. You can also ask Morpheus to stop using a connection and remove locally stored credentials. Completed Google Ads changes, uploaded assets and sitemap submissions are not undone by revoking access.

Visits to these website pages

These informational pages use the website’s Google Analytics and Vercel analytics and performance measurement services. Visiting this page does not itself connect your advertising, analytics or other service accounts. Information submitted through the contact form is described in the website privacy notice.
